Neighborhood Overview
Galaxy Skateland is located in Martinsburg, WV, a city with a growing community and a friendly atmosphere. Situated in the Eastern Panhandle of West Virginia, Martinsburg offers easy access via major roadways. The rink is conveniently located near the heart of the city, making it accessible for local residents and visitors alike. Primary access to Martinsburg is generally via I-81, which runs north-south and connects to other major interstates. For those flying in, the closest major airport is Washington Dulles International Airport (IAD), located approximately 50-60 miles east. Drive times from IAD can vary significantly depending on traffic, often ranging from 1 to 1.5 hours. Another option, though smaller, is the Hagerstown Regional Airport (HGR), about 20 miles away, offering a quicker drive but fewer flight options. Parking at Galaxy Skateland is typically ample, with a dedicated lot that accommodates skaters and party guests. Due to its central location within Martinsburg, navigating to the rink is straightforward. Rideshare services are available but may be less prevalent than in larger metropolitan areas, so planning your transportation in advance is advised. For a smooth arrival, aim to arrive 15-20 minutes before your scheduled session or party to allow time for parking and entry without feeling rushed.
Where to Stay
Martinsburg offers a modest but growing selection of lodging options, with most hotels and motels clustered along the main commercial corridors, particularly near I-81 exits. Galaxy Skateland itself is not located in a dense hotel district, meaning most visitors will need a short drive to reach their accommodation after skating. Hotels are generally within a 5-10 minute drive from the rink, offering convenience for families and groups. While there aren't many hotels directly within walking distance of the rink, the surrounding area provides standard hotel chains and some independent motels. For those attending birthday parties or looking for a budget-friendly stay, exploring options near the main I-81 exits is a good strategy. Demand can increase around local school breaks or special community events, so booking accommodation in advance, especially if visiting on a weekend or during a holiday period, is highly recommended. Utilizing online booking platforms with map filters can help you pinpoint the closest and most suitable hotels to your needs and budget.

B&O Railroad Museum, Martinsburg Roundhouse
1.3 miThis historic site offers a glimpse into Martinsburg's significant railroad heritage. The former Baltimore & Ohio Railroad complex, including the iconic roundhouse, is a testament to the city's industrial past. While access to all parts might be limited, exploring the exterior and grounds can be fascinating for history buffs and train enthusiasts. It represents a key piece of local heritage and provides context for the city's development, offering a quiet and educational diversion.
